The disappearance of a young boy can send ripples of concern throughout a community. In the case of 13-year-old Mylo Capilla, who went missing near the River Tees in Ingleby Barwick, Teesside, the search has mobilized local authorities, residents, and volunteers alike. Mylo was last seen around 9 PM on a Thursday evening, and since then, a large-scale search operation has been initiated. Overview of the Situation
Mylo Capilla was last spotted near a local area known as the 'Muddies,' close to Ramsey Gardens. Cleveland Police have been actively involved in coordinating the search, urging community members to assist but also emphasizing the importance of safety. The urgency of the situation has led to a prompt response from law enforcement, who are committed to finding Mylo and ensuring that he returns safely.

Safety Precautions During the Search
While the desire to help is commendable, safety remains a priority. Cleveland Police have issued several guidelines to ensure the well-being of both searchers and the community:
- Do not enter any water bodies without proper safety gear and training.
- Always communicate with officers on the ground before starting a search to avoid duplication of efforts.
- Stay within designated search areas to maintain order and efficiency.
- If you have any information that could assist the search, contact the police immediately using the reference number provided.
Understanding the Role of Police in Missing Persons Cases
When a child goes missing, the police play a crucial role in coordinating the search and investigation. Cleveland Police have been proactive in this situation, employing various strategies to locate Mylo:
Deployment of Resources
In such cases, police forces often deploy specialized units, including:
- Search and Rescue Teams: These trained professionals use equipment and techniques designed for locating missing persons in various environments, including rivers and wooded areas.
- Canine Units: Search dogs can often pick up scents that humans cannot, making them invaluable in search efforts.
- Community Liaison Officers: These officers engage with the public, disseminating information and gathering tips that could lead to finding the missing person.
